The present invention relates to a system for analyzing a location and an embedded depth of an underground pipe through analysis of an electromagnetic response, comprising: a low frequency transmitter; a three-element magnetic field measuring sensor; and a receiver. The three-element magnetic field measuring sensor deducts values of Hx (horizontal element), Hy, and Hz (vertical element) of each point measured in a direction perpendicular to a conductive pipe when current is artificially allowed to directly flow in the conductive pipe through the low frequency transmitter such that a magnetic field is generated due to electromagnetic induction. The receiver detects a position indicating the horizontal value maximum value and vertical element minimum value from value modeling data standardizing the change pattern depending on the measured point of each element (Hx, Hy, and Hz) deducted by the three-element magnetic field measuring sensor and obtains the position of the conductive pipe based on the detected position. According to an embodiment of the present invention, a measuring system investigating the location and embedded length of the conductive pipe by analyzing the electromagnetic response on a vertical upper part of the pipe and provided data for an analysis of underground facility management database (DB) through the measuring system are constructed. |
